I've noticed that the Fan Hubs that plug into the PSU SATA connector use a capacitor. Since the power is already coming from the SATA connector via the power supply, whey would they use a capacitor?

The hubs that plug directly ito the fan headers do not use them, since the power comes from the MB itself.

So what's the need for a cap on a SATA connector?

A capacitor where? Are you talking about bypass capacitors on the power lines? It's to bypass hash that might be picked up by the SATA power cable itself. The inside of the PC is fairly noisy electrically and it's hard to have too many bypass caps.

Capacitors provide extra current to help fan motors start. When a fan motor starts it needs more than the rated current to get the motor turning. The capacitor acts as a short term battery that stores power then releases it when needed. The capacitors are not as large & dangerous as you find in a power supply but they are large enough to give the fans that extra jolt when needed.
